It is 1977 when Connecticut girl Brook Simons arrives in Los Angeles to become a screenwriter. Homesick and naïve, but ambitious, she falls into the narcotic clutches of the Sunset Strip standup comedy world. Soon obsessed and in love with a talented, self-destructive comedian, she can't get off the train wreck that ensues. Laced with sex, drugs and violence, this fast-paced, good-girl-goes-bad, true-story romp poses serious questions about addiction, abuse, and the power of passion.
